10
The Waggon & Horses (2) - sign, 31 Worcester Street, Stourbridge
This public house has recently reverted to its original name of the Waggon & Horses. The sign is new and in an age when many new signs are bland and often lacking a picture, it is refreshing to see this attractive and imaginative sign. In days gone by waggons pulled by horses were a common sight and therefore an easily recognisable image for a pub sign, particularly when many people were unable to read and write. Image
